About

Xinlong Zang is a scholar working on Biomedical Engineering, Immunology and Molecular Biology. According to data from OpenAlex, Xinlong Zang has authored 23 papers receiving a total of 731 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Biomedical Engineering, 11 papers in Immunology and 7 papers in Molecular Biology. Recurrent topics in Xinlong Zang’s work include Nanoplatforms for cancer theranostics (11 papers), Immune cells in cancer (8 papers) and RNA Interference and Gene Delivery (6 papers). Xinlong Zang is often cited by papers focused on Nanoplatforms for cancer theranostics (11 papers), Immune cells in cancer (8 papers) and RNA Interference and Gene Delivery (6 papers). Xinlong Zang collaborates with scholars based in China and United States. Xinlong Zang's co-authors include Haiyang Hu, Mingxi Qiao, Dawei Chen, Xuehong Chen, Xiaoxu Zhang, Xiuli Zhao, Yihui Deng, Zhen Li, Mingyue Wang and Yantao Han and has published in prestigious journals such as Chemical Engineering Journal, Journal of Controlled Release and International Journal of Pharmaceutics.
